PurposeTo preserve and promote the history of Sykesville and surrounding areas.
ServiceServes as the regulating body for the Sykesville Historic District. Reviews and approves or disapproves applications for permits to make alterations or new construction in the Historic District. Provides information on desirable methods of maintenance and restoration. Maintains a collection of antiques, documents, and artifacts pertaining to local history, housed at the Sykesville Gate House Museum of History. Monthly meetings are 7 pm the fourth Tuesday of each month at the Sykesville Town Office. Meetings are open to the public and visitors are welcome.
EligibilityMembership is limited to seven commissioners appointed by the Mayor of Sykesville. Residency is required for four of the seven commissioners.
FeesA fee is required for permit applications. No fees are charged for membership or meetings.
